Gujarat: 38 CETPs join hands to form body, will monitor industrial pollution

Thirty eight organisations running Common Effluent Treatment Plants (CETPs) in the state have recently formed a federation, which will act as an apex advocacy body. Effluent plants told to install spl evaporator

Tirupur: The Tamil Nadu pollution control board (TNPCB) has directed common effluent treatment plants (CETPs) and individual effluent treatment plants (IETPs) in the district to install special salt evaporator to avoid soil pollution.
